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
931843 76760737575 905181978 34
33 18122582918 493416
33 18122582918 493416
358638877 49829049161 45466159327
All about undefined
Interested in learning more?
33 18122582918 493416
358638877 49829049161 45466159327
See more
93201239409 696 81
49229720 09 803
See more
061 38654951 24
3097719546 030 39910414
See more